The article highlights a significant shift in travel patterns among Canadians, with a notable decline in travel to the United States and a corresponding surge in visits to Mexico and European destinations. Air Canada, WestJet, and American Airlines are among the major airlines experiencing this change, as they adjust their flight routes and offerings to cater to the growing demand for international travel. This seismic shift in the travel landscape reflects a broader trend of Canadians exploring destinations beyond the U.S., driven by changing preferences and possibly influenced by recent global events or economic factors. The airlines are responding to this demand by modifying their services to accommodate the new travel patterns, indicating a dynamic adaptation within the travel industry.
